Understanding the Scope of Swimming Pool Accidents
Swimming pool accidents represent a significant public health concern across the globe. According to the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C), approximately 3,536 people die from drowning annually in the United States, with many of these incidents occurring in swimming pools [1]. The Consumer Product Safety Commission (CPSC) reported a troubling 12 percent increase in child drowning fatalities in 2021 compared to the previous year, highlighting the urgent need for better safety measures and legal awareness [2].
These statistics paint a sobering picture of the risks associated with swimming pools. Beyond fatal incidents, thousands more individuals suffer serious injuries each year, including brain injuries, spinal cord damage, and other life-altering conditions. The financial burden of these accidents extends far beyond immediate medical costs, encompassing long-term care, rehabilitation, lost wages, and emotional trauma.

Understanding Contributing Factors in Swimming Pool Accidents
Swimming pool accident lawyer near me calculators place significant emphasis on contributing factors because these elements often determine the strength of a legal claim. Understanding these factors and how they apply to your situation is essential for getting accurate results from the calculator.
Inadequate supervision is one of the most common contributing factors in swimming pool accidents. This can involve the absence of lifeguards at public facilities, insufficient adult supervision at private pools, or failure to maintain proper supervision ratios at commercial establishments. The calculator evaluates whether appropriate supervision was in place and whether its absence contributed to the accident.
Poor maintenance represents another significant factor. Swimming pools require regular upkeep to ensure safe operation. This includes maintaining proper chemical balance, ensuring equipment functionality, keeping surfaces in good repair, and addressing potential hazards promptly. When maintenance failures contribute to accidents, they can significantly strengthen a victim’s legal claim.
Defective equipment encompasses a wide range of potential issues, from malfunctioning drain covers that can cause entrapment to faulty diving boards or slides. Product liability laws may apply in these cases, potentially expanding the pool of responsible parties beyond just the property owner.
Inadequate safety barriers, particularly fencing around residential pools, represent a critical safety factor. Many jurisdictions have specific requirements for pool fencing height, gate mechanisms, and barrier specifications. Failure to comply with these requirements can create significant liability for property owners.

Regional Considerations and Legal Standards
Swimming pool safety regulations and legal standards vary significantly across different countries and regions, making location-specific guidance essential. In the United States, each state has its own set of regulations governing pool safety, liability standards, and compensation frameworks. Understanding these regional differences is crucial for accurately assessing your case.
In the United States, most states have adopted some form of the Virginia Graeme Baker Pool and Spa Safety Act, which establishes federal standards for pool drain safety. However, states maintain their own additional requirements for fencing, supervision, and maintenance standards. California’s Swimming Pool Safety Act, for example, requires specific safety features for residential pools, while Florida has its own comprehensive pool safety regulations.
European countries often have stricter supervision requirements and more comprehensive safety standards. The European Union’s EN 15288 standard, introduced in 2009, established significant new safety requirements for swimming pools across member countries [3]. These standards address everything from water quality to structural safety and supervision requirements.
Countries like Australia and Canada have developed their own comprehensive pool safety frameworks, often incorporating lessons learned from tragic accidents. Australia’s pool fencing requirements are among the strictest in the world, reflecting the country’s commitment to preventing childhood drowning incidents.

Maximizing Compensation Through Proper Documentation
The swimming pool accident lawyer near me calculator emphasizes the importance of proper documentation, and this cannot be overstated. The strength of your case and the compensation you ultimately receive depend heavily on the quality and completeness of your documentation.
Medical documentation forms the foundation of any swimming pool accident claim. This includes emergency room records, hospital stays, physician reports, diagnostic imaging, therapy records, and ongoing treatment plans. The calculator considers the extent of medical treatment when estimating compensation, making thorough medical documentation essential.
Photographic evidence of the accident scene, your injuries, and any contributing factors can be invaluable. Take photographs of the pool area, safety equipment, warning signs, and any hazardous conditions that may have contributed to the accident. Document the progression of your injuries through photographs as well, as this can help demonstrate the impact of the accident on your life.
Witness statements provide crucial third-party perspectives on the accident. Collect contact information for anyone who witnessed the incident and ask them to provide written statements about what they observed. These statements can be particularly important if there are disputes about how the accident occurred.
Incident reports filed with property owners, management companies, or local authorities create official records of the accident. Ensure that you obtain copies of all such reports and review them carefully for accuracy. If you notice any errors or omissions, document these discrepancies for your attorney.
Understanding Compensation Components
Swimming pool accident lawyer near me calculators consider multiple components when estimating potential compensation. Understanding these different elements helps you appreciate the full scope of damages that might be available in your case.
Economic damages represent the quantifiable financial losses resulting from your accident. These include medical expenses, both past and future, lost wages and earning capacity, rehabilitation costs, and any necessary modifications to your home or vehicle to accommodate injuries. The calculator attempts to estimate these costs based on the information you provide about your injuries and circumstances.
Non-economic damages compensate for intangible losses such as pain and suffering, emotional distress, loss of enjoyment of life, and permanent disability or disfigurement. These damages are more difficult to quantify but can represent a significant portion of your total compensation, particularly in cases involving severe injuries or long-term consequences.
In cases involving particularly egregious conduct, punitive damages might be available. These damages are designed to punish wrongdoers and deter similar conduct in the future. While not available in all jurisdictions or circumstances, punitive damages can significantly increase the total compensation in appropriate cases.
